Born: 4 February 1720 in Varennes, Canada, New France



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Marie-Catherine  married  Michel BENOIT 19 November 1742 in Varennes, Canada, New France .  The couple had (at least) 5 children.
Michel BENOIT  was born 29 January 1715 in Baie-du-Fèbvre, Québec, Canada (Saint-Antoine-de-la-Baie-du-Febvre).  Michel died 2 September 1759 in Nicolet, Québec, Canada (Saint-Jean-Baptiste) .  Michel was the child of Gabriel BENOIT and Marie ROUSSEL.

Marie-Catherine  married  (2) Jean-Baptiste GUILLOT 6 May 1760 in Nicolet, Canada .  Jean-Baptiste GUILLOT  was born abt. 1735 in France. 

Marie-Catherine BURELLE (BUREL) died 14 July 1804 in Saint-Hyacinthe, Lower Canada .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
